Colo. Rev. Stat. § 29-33-101 Short title
0.2K chars
The short title of this article 33 is the Protections for Public Workers Act. Source: L. 2023: Entire article added, (SB 23-111), ch. 393, p. 2349, � 1, effective August 7.
